Weather Changes Affecting Action?

Hi All -

This is admittedly my first winter as a bass player, so please forgive my ignorance..

Can the change in weather affect an instrument's action? It's just started to be cold on a regular basis where I live (Northern CA. - not that cold, but still a change).

Was taking a close look at the action on both of my Ibanez basses tonight since they didn't feel quite right. The action is very low at the nut, but pretty high towards the bridge. So much so that on one of them, the string rings when I fret a note (creates a very dissonant double stop - has never happened before today).

I think today may be the coldest of the year so far, and I assume the wood is reacting. Is this just a case of normal adjustments needed?

If so - any good resources available to learn to do this on my own? I've seen the setup guide sticky, but that doesn't speak to Ibanez and I'm concerned I'll damage something. Although from what I understand I should be OK as long as I don't damage the 'trust' rod.

This happens seasonally. You'll just need a slight adjustment of your truss rod. Depending on your bass it will either be under a cover on your headstock or at the end of your neck.
To adjust it you'll need an Allen wrench, I'm not sure what size, and you'll crank it a little under a quarter turn in one direction, depending on what way your neck is bowing. To see that just look down your fret board from the headstock. Ideally you'll want a slight inward bow from the strings, so your bass may either have too much of a bow, or its bending in the opposite direction.
I can't remember which direction to turn it for which way the neck is bowing off the top of my head, but a quick search on Google or TB should tell you fairly quick.
One last thing! Do not crank it more than a quarter turn at a time. Adjust it once, then wait at least 24 hours or you risk overcompensating and potentially damaging your neck permanently. If it still is a little off, continue in the same manner with 1/8 turns every 6 hours or so.

Also, pay attention to the humidity levels where you keep your bass. In the winter the air tends to be drier due to indoor heating and colder outside air.
If your bass has a sealed finish than it won't be as sensitive to the changes. But, it's not a bad idea to keep your bass in a case with a guitar humidifier such as an Oasis Humidifier.

Wood likes it close to 50% RH.

It's called "backbow" (the headstock flexes backward, the fretboard flexes forward, the playing action gets lower, and the strings ring sharp), and it happens - if it happens - whenever air humidity goes way up.

To remedy, put some more relief into the neck: Turn the truss rod (not the "trust rod") no more than a quarter-turn clockwise (as one sights down the length of the neck from the headstock). Easy does it. It shouldn't take more than that - usually.

During the time of the year when the weather turns warm & dry, you may encounter the opposite problem: "frontbow" (i.e. the headstock flexes forward, the fretboard flexes backward, the playing action gets higher, and the strings ring flat). Take the excess relief out of the neck. Simply turn the truss rod back counter-clockwise - again no more than a quarter-turn at a time. That should do it.

To my view, seasonal changes in environmental humidity & temperature cause changes to only the neck relief.

Environmental changes shouldn't change nut slot height nor bridge saddle height. I'd presume the same strings are used. All that's left that impacts action is neck relief.

This should be well covered in the Stickies & links, but fret the neck at the first & last frets (this lets that string act as a straightedge, & using a capo really helps doing this) & measure the gap between the bottom of that string & the top of the 9th fret. This gap should be roughly between the thickness of a business card & a credit card.

The neck relief can be changed by:
- string tension (up-tuning, down-tuning, new strings with a different tension)
- truss rod tension
- neck wood 'tension'.
Truss rod tension is an easy adjustment on well-designed instruments. String tension is a variable, but not in this situation. Neck wood 'tension' (or flexibility, or your term of choice) can be controlled by controlling humidity/temperature, but this can be awkward & costly; very costly when compared to the cost of a hex key & a set of feeler gauges.

If neck relief was good & now is bad then something has changed; the most common causes are different string tension and different neck wood tension.

If your neck relief is too large, this means the strings are now pulling too hard. To counteract excess neck relief, tighten the truss rod. I recommend a newbie measure & note the neck relief, adjust the rod 1/4 turn, again measure neck relief &, if desired, repeat this 'measure & 1/4 turn' procedure.

Happens to my guitars every extreme seasonal change. Just picked up a used Jazz Bass and changed the light gauge roundwounds to flatwounds (45-105). Gave myself a double wammy with more tension from the new strings and the colder weather. It took me tightening the truss rod one whole turn over the course of 3 days to get it set so I have .012 relief at the 8th fret with a capo on the first fret and holding the E string at the last fret. Did the final adjusting today; will check in the morning and see if it stablizes. I will say it plays like a dream now. And I always give the truss rod adjustment at least 24 hours for the neck to settle in.

For someone who has never done this before, be very cautious when tightening as opposed to loosening. Unlike some, I always loosen my strings before I tighten the truss rod on a bass...just lots of tension compared to a guitar.

It's probably due more to change in humidity than temperature. No big deal, but if you live in an air conditioned home, adding a humidifier to the room where the bass is kept and maintaining humidity at a steady level throughout the year will minimize any changes in the neck.
